聊天系统概要设计_第1页
聊天系统概要设计_第2页
聊天系统概要设计_第3页
聊天系统概要设计_第4页
聊天系统概要设计_第5页
已阅读5页,还剩14页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、11概要设计说明书概要设计说明书又可称系统设计说明书,这里所说的系统指的是程序系统。编制目的是说明对程序系统的设计考虑,包括程序系统的基本处理流程、程序系统的组织结构、模块划分、功能分配、接口设计、运行设计、安全设计、数据结构设计和出错处理设计等,为程序的详细设计和开发提供基础。项目归档:002项目代号:00122 TOC o 1-5 h z HYPERLINK l bookmark4 o Current Document 引言 1 HYPERLINK l bookmark6 o Current Document 编写目的 1 HYPERLINK l bookmark8 o Current D

2、ocument 背景 1 HYPERLINK l bookmark10 o Current Document 术语和缩写词 1 HYPERLINK l bookmark12 o Current Document 参考资料 1 HYPERLINK l bookmark14 o Current Document 总体设计 2 HYPERLINK l bookmark16 o Current Document 需求规定 2 HYPERLINK l bookmark18 o Current Document 运行环境 2基本设计概念和处理流程 3 HYPERLINK l bookmark2 o Cur

3、rent Document 结构 3功能器求与程序的关系 4接口设计 5用户接口 5 HYPERLINK l bookmark27 o Current Document 外部接口 5 HYPERLINK l bookmark29 o Current Document 内部接口 6运行设计 6运行模块组合 6 HYPERLINK l bookmark34 o Current Document 运行控制 6 HYPERLINK l bookmark36 o Current Document 运行时间 6系统数据结构设计 6逻辑结构设计要点 6 HYPERLINK l bookmark41 o Cu

4、rrent Document 物理结构设计要点 6 HYPERLINK l bookmark43 o Current Document 数据结构与程序的关系 6系统出错处理设计 7出错信息 7 HYPERLINK l bookmark48 o Current Document 补救措施 7 HYPERLINK l bookmark50 o Current Document 系统维护设计 72211引言编写目的本文档用于阐述聊天系统的概要设计。目的在于全面说明聊天系统的设计考虑, 包括程序系统的基本处理流程、程序系统的组织结构、模块划分、功能分配、接口设计、运行设计、安全设计、数据结构设计和出错

5、处理设计等,为程序的详细设计和开发提供基础。背景软件名称:聊天系统用户:客户公司所有员工使用场合:客户公司内部局域网术语和缩写词列出文中用到的专门术语的定义和外文首字母组词的原词组。DB: Data Base(数据库)。PC:个人电脑。Sever:服务器。Client:客户端。局域网:指覆盖局部区域(如办公室或楼层)的计算机网络。路由:把信息通过网络传递到目的的行为。服务器:统一处理客户请求的系统。客户端:客户请求服务的系统。群:由用户创建的公共聊天分组。参考资料聊天系统需求规格说明书。GB8566-88 计算机软件开发规范GB8567-88 计算机软件产品开发文件编制指南总体设计在需求分析中

6、,我们已经确定了聊天系统的功能模块,包括:登录功能、注册功能、 好友管理功能、一对一和多对多聊天等功能。客户端程序应该可以实时显示目前其它用户的状态,应该具有简单易用、美观的图形界面。需求规定表 2-1 聊天系统主要功能需求系统模块功能聊天系统客户端管理登录、显示在线列表、好友管理、聊天、服务器端管理用户管理、群管理等功能开发者和客户必须充分理解了需求之后才能开始设计系统, 否则对需求定义的任何改变,设计上都必须付出更多成本进行返工。经过双方进行充分交流沟通后得到双方共同认可的需求规格说明书,具体内容见 聊天系统需求规格说明书 。运行环境运行环境主要包括开发软件和操作系统的选择。聊天系统的软件配置要根据用户对系统的稳定性要求、系统的容量以及用户的维护水平来确定。开发软件开发平台:eclipse或MyEclipse开发语言:Java数据库:MySQL或SQL Server操作系统可以根据用户量的大小选

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论